His Warning
"Hello, Red."
Ruby froze, chills running down her spine at the sound of his voice. She turned slowly to face him. "Torchwick," she said cooly, her hand going to Crescent Rose.
Roman held his hands up. "I come in peace today, Red. No need to draw your fancy weapon."
She narrowed her eyes at him. "What do you want, Roman?"
He tilted his head, looking at her. "It's been a few years, Red, how have you been?"
"You died," Ruby said, shaking her head. "I saw it."
"I narrowly escaped with my life," he retorted with a smile.
"What do you want?" Ruby asked again, her hand still resting on Crescent Rose.
Roman approached her slowly, the look in his eyes sending an unfamiliar sensation through her belly. He paused mere steps away, close enough to reach out and touch her if he wanted to.
"Torchwick," she warned, though there was now a slight waver in her voice.
"Cinder's looking for you," Roman said, his voice low and full of warning. "Said something about an eye for an eye…" Roman reached out and lightly patted Ruby's cheek. "Stay on guard, cupcake, hate to see that pretty face of yours marred." He winked and stepped away, disappearing into the night before Ruby could even think.
She trembled in the darkness, left confused and conflicted about Roman's warning.
